Remove the idler foot plate and modify the idler frame at both ends

Remove the idler foot plate and modify the idler frame at both ends of the idler as shown below.
Occasionally, in less than 5% of applications, the combined effect of the idler rework and the
clamping of the scale at its inboard mounting position could result in abnormal idler vibration.
When this occurs, gusset plate reinforcements should be welded to the idler at the joints of the
horizontal spine and the outer vertical leg member.
Note
Cut idler support as shown to allow clearance when the load is applied.

Idler mounting

The belt scale is usually installed in conveyors employing conventional rigid structure idlers.
Within this type of idler, construction will vary depending on the manufacturer and the
application. The idler depicted in this section uses an angle iron spine. The following images
depict alternate idler construction and tips on how they should be modified and installed.
